English / Map Form: Achnacloich
Gaelic Form: Achadh na Cloiche
Element Meaning
G sg. masc. achadh, nom. ‘field’ + gen. sg. fem. art. na + gen. sg. of clach, fem. ‘stone’ =
‘the field of the stone’
Sources
Achnaclaich | 1481 RMS ii, 1485 |
Achnacloich | 1747-55 Roy |
Ach’ na Cloiche | Robertson |
Achadh na Cloiche | JM |
Additional Information
This is nearby Stonefield, which was originally called “Tigh an t-Srath” (Muckairn Place
names III 1907 Oban Times)
